Psalm, Chapter 1
The Righteous and the Wicked Contrasted.
1 How blessed is the man who does not walk in the counsel of the wicked,
Nor stand in the [a]path of sinners,
Nor sit in the seat of scoffers!
- How blessed is the man who does not
o The first thing to consider how blessed is a man who heeds this instruction
o Blessings can be spiritual, physical, mental, emotional, relational, financial, eternal
- Here is the list of not:
o Walk in the counsel of the wicked
§ To walk means that you are headed in a direction
§ You are taking action based on someone else’s council (advice)
§ Of the wicked, means that the council or advice is from the devil
§ To be wicked is evil, immoral, playfully malicious, mischievous
§ Don’t listen, don’t take counsel from these type of people
§ Don’t walk according to their direction or in the same direction as them!
§ Every step you take either leads one step closer to hell or heaven
· choose wisely
o Nor stand in the path of sinners
§ Don’t even stand in the path of sinners
§ The path is the road they are on
§ The fellows are saying come on, lets go have a great time
§ They are on the way to commit sin which they call fun
§ Don’t even be on that path or hang around that path
· It leads to destruction in hell
o Nor sit in the seat of scoffers
§ To sit in the seat of scoffers means you feel comfortable hanging around people who are scoffers
§ A scoffer is one who expresses scorn, derision or contempt, mockery or derision
§ They tear people down rather than building people up
o Don’t walk; don’t stand; don’t sit
§ Three positions of the body that express
· Where you are going
· What you stand for
· Why you sit and rest (and with whom)
